여분 필드 늘리기 질문
본문
여분 필드를 늘리는데..
76까지만 늘어나고 안늘어나네요..
검색해서 따라 했는데..
77 부터는 이미 생성이 되었거나 생성이 실패했다고 나오네요..
보면 생성은 안되어 있는데..
원래 76개 까지만 늘어나는건가요..?
좀 더 늘렸으면 좋겠는데..
아래처럼 했는데 안됩니다..
//필드추가
//여분필드추가시 wr_번호
if ($fadmin =='fok') {
if ($is_admin =='super') {
//시작할번호 wr_추가시작할 번호
$af = 11;
//마지막번호 생성할 마지막번호+1
$bf = 101;
for ($di=$af; $di<$bf; $di++) {
$g5memoup ="ALTER TABLE $g5[write_prefix]$bo_table ADD wr_{$di} VARCHAR(255) NOT NULL";
$resultup = @mysql_query($g5memoup) or mysql_error();
if ($resultup) {
echo "$bo_table 게시판에 wr_{$di} 필드생성 성공 하였습니다.<br><br>";
} else {
echo "$bo_table 게시판에 wr_{$di} 필드가 이미 존재 하거나 생성실패.<br><br>";
}
}
} else {
alert_close("비상식적인 접근입니다. 관리자가 아니라면 신고합니다");
}
}
답변 1
원래 76개 까지만 늘어나는건가요..?-->76개가 아니라 176개라도 가능합니다
현재 생성된 필드 마지막 숫자를 확인한 후
$af = 11; --> $af = 마지막숫자+1 한 값; 으로 고쳐서 해보세요
안되면 실제 에러코드를 올리세요